Measured values
| Metric | 45212 | 14622 | Source period |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 21,526 | 12,574 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median household income | $72,422 | $75,439 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Per capita income | $43,499 | $45,293 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Population density | 5,872/sq mi | 2,834/sq mi |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median home value | $257,700 | $170,600 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median gross rent | $976 | $1,114 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Homeownership rate | 48.7% | 81.1%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Bachelor's degree or higher | 42.0% | 34.4%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Poverty rate | 16.4% | 10.2%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Average July high | 87°F | 83°F |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Average January low | 24°F | 19°F |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Annual precipitation | 43.4" | 35.1" |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Distance to major airport | 14 mi | 9 mi | NASR current cycle |
| Average commute | 23.0 min | 22.8 min |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median age | 33.3 | 45.9 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Public schools | 6 | 3 | 2024-25 school year |
| Students per teacher | 15.03 | 11.40 | 2024-25 school year |
A bolded value is the more favorable of the two where the metric has a clear direction. Metrics like population and density have no inherent better or worse and are shown unweighted.
